Selecting an optimal precision filter supplier requires careful evaluation of application-specific requirements including air purity class (ISO 8573-1), flow capacity, operating pressure, and industry regulatory compliance. For facilities handling ultra-high purity demands in semiconductor, pharmaceutical, or new energy sectors, prioritize suppliers with in-house testing laboratories, certified material traceability (SGS certification), and proven case studies demonstrating sub-0.001ppm oil residue achievement.

Energy efficiency considerations are equally critical—suppliers offering low-pressure-drop designs can reduce compressed air system operating costs by 15-25% over equipment lifecycles. Verify that replacement filter elements maintain OEM compatibility to avoid supply chain disruptions, and confirm service response times align with production uptime requirements.
For custom applications involving high temperatures (above 180℃), corrosive gases, or sterile processing, engage suppliers with dedicated R&D teams capable of material selection consultation (Hastelloy, titanium, PTFE) and 100% DOP integrity testing protocols. Request detailed pressure drop curves, filtration efficiency data at operating flow rates, and compliance documentation for applicable industry standards (GMP, FDA, CE, RoHS) during the supplier evaluation phase.
